Motorcycle club flags are an essential part of the motorcycle culture, serving as a symbol of unity and pride among club members. These flags often feature unique designs, colors, and emblems that reflect the club's identity and values. When you see a motorcycle club flag, it represents not just a group of riders but a community that shares a passion for motorcycles and the open road.
Whether you are a member of a motorcycle club or simply an enthusiast, understanding the significance of these flags can enhance your appreciation for the culture. Here are some key points to consider about motorcycle club flags:
- Design and Symbolism: Each flag is carefully designed to include elements that reflect the club's history, mission, and values.
- Size and Material: Flags come in various sizes and materials, suitable for different environments, whether displayed at events or on the road.
- Community and Events: These flags are often seen at motorcycle rallies, events, and gatherings, showcasing club pride and fostering a sense of community.
- Collectibility: Many enthusiasts collect flags from various clubs, making them a popular item among motorcycle fans.
- Customization: Some clubs offer custom flags that allow members to personalize their representation.
